Brief Explanations
Taking notes during research is mainly about accurately recording and remembering information. It's not just because it's an assignment part (that's a secondary aspect if any). Looking for different angles is more of an analysis step that might come after having the recorded info. And getting down every word is impractical and not the key - the key is accurate recording and memory aid.
